Output 66d3ef6746a7c22911410debca68acdf99873b0cf4684d39ff8e98957eae8d56:39

value
42549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 309e51d18aa14f3f812ac0c74d91fee7224ba8b8 OP_EQUAL
address
36861zQMqqkMQSunq54thnEH8jc1JmfTg2
transaction
66d3ef6746a7c22911410debca68acdf99873b0cf4684d39ff8e98957eae8d56
spent
true